Form Validation Not Working Properly? Here's How to Fix It
Encountering issues with your form validation can be incredibly frustrating. You've set up your rules, anticipating clean, accurate data, but instead, you're faced with incorrect submissions, missed fields, or even broken user experiences. When "form validation not working properly" becomes a recurring headache, it’s not just an inconvenience; it can significantly impact your data quality, lead to higher abandonment rates, and ultimately, cost your business valuable leads and conversions. Understanding the root causes, from subtle coding errors to overlooked user experience factors, is crucial for turning things around. This comprehensive guide will walk you through the common pitfalls of inadequate form validation and show you how to diagnose and resolve these issues, ensuring your forms capture the right information every single time. Learn how to transform a problematic form into a conversion-driving asset.
Why FormForge for form validation not working properly
- Pinpoint Validation Issues with Built-in Analytics — FormForge's powerful analytics dashboard goes beyond simple submissions, highlighting where users drop off, what fields cause errors, and precisely why your form validation might be failing. Gain actionable insights to optimize.
- Eliminate Manual Debugging with AI Optimization — Stop guessing why your form validation isn't working. FormForge's AI suggests improvements and automatically flags potential issues, ensuring your validation rules are robust and user-friendly from the start.
- Test Validation Scenarios with A/B Testing — Don't just fix, optimize! FormForge allows you to A/B test different validation rules, error messages, and input mask strategies to see what performs best and truly ensures your form validation works properly for your audience.
- Ensure Seamless Data Capture & High Conversions — When your form validation works flawlessly, you get cleaner data, fewer abandoned forms, and a better user experience. FormForge helps you achieve all of this, boosting your conversion rates effortlessly.
Who this is for
- Marketing Manager — Frustrated by high form abandonment rates and inaccurate lead data due to buggy or unclear validation, leading to wasted marketing spend and poor ROI.
- Web Developer — Spending too much time debugging complex validation logic and dealing with user complaints about forms not working, diverting focus from critical development tasks.
- Small Business Owner — Losing potential customers because their online forms are confusing or don't work correctly, without the technical expertise or budget to fix complex validation issues.
Frequently asked questions
Why would form validation suddenly stop working?
Form validation can stop working for several reasons, including recent code changes that introduced bugs, conflicts with other scripts on your page, updates to browser standards impacting how validation is interpreted, or problems with external libraries your form relies on. Debugging often involves checking the console for errors and reviewing recent modifications.
How can I debug form validation issues?
To debug form validation, start by checking your browser's developer console for JavaScript errors. Verify that your validation rules are correctly implemented and that the input fields have the correct IDs and names. Test different valid and invalid inputs, and consider temporarily simplifying your validation logic to isolate the problem. FormForge's analytics can also pinpoint exact error points.
What are common mistakes that cause form validation to fail?
Common mistakes include incorrect regular expressions, mismatched field names between your HTML and validation logic, forgetting to attach event listeners for validation, issues with custom validation functions, or problems with server-side validation not communicating errors back to the user interface effectively. Sometimes, it's also about a poor user experience that makes users misunderstand validation rules.
Is client-side or server-side validation more important?
Both client-side and server-side validation are crucial. Client-side validation provides immediate feedback to the user, improving user experience, but it can be bypassed. Server-side validation is essential for security and data integrity, as it's the final gate before data enters your database. A robust system uses both layers.
How can FormForge help ensure my form validation works properly?
FormForge offers advanced features to ensure flawless form validation. Its built-in analytics identify drop-off points and common errors, telling you exactly why validation might be failing. AI optimization suggests improvements for your rules, while A/B testing allows you to test different validation strategies to find what works best, ensuring high conversion rates and clean data.
What are the best practices for effective form validation?
Best practices include providing clear, immediate feedback to users, using both client-side and server-side validation, making error messages specific and helpful, validating input types (e.g., email, numbers), and guiding users on how to correct errors. Additionally, ensure your validation is accessible and doesn't hinder the user experience.